  • Europex : Supporting An EU ETS That Is “Fit For 55”

    Date 05/10/2021

    Europex welcomes the holistic ‘Fit for 55’ Package as a decisive step towards achieving Europe’s green transition. The package underlines the common understanding that competitive energy and emissions markets must drive decarbonisation efforts to achieve the EU’s green policy objectives at least cost to the economy and consumers, while ensuring a high level of competition and innovation. As Europe’s primary policy tool to combat climate change, the review of the EU ETS plays a fundamental role in delivering the EU’s ambitious 2030 and 2050 decarbonisation targets and broader Green Deal objectives. Such a review must ensure continued commitment to strong market principles that safeguard the undistorted price signals, efficiency, transparency and liquidity of the emissions market.

  • The Purdue University/CME Group Ag Economy Barometer: Farmer Sentiment Declines In September, Inflation Expectations Jump

    Date 05/10/2021

    The Purdue University/CME Group Ag Economy Barometer declined in September, down 14 points to a reading of 124. With producers feeling less optimistic about both current conditions on their farming operations as well as their expectations for the future, this is the weakest farmer sentiment reading since July 2020 when the index stood at 118. The Index of Current Conditions declined 12 points to a reading of 140 and the Index of Future Expectations fell 16 points to a reading of 116. The Ag Economy Barometer is calculated each month from 400 U.S. agricultural producers' responses to a telephone survey. This month's survey was conducted between September 27-29, 2021.
